This engraving from "History of the World" by Ridpath in 1885 depicts a pivotal moment during the Cimbrian War around 102 BC - the capture of Theutobocus by Roman General Marius. In this intense scene, we witness Gaius Marius bravely capturing the towering Teuton giant, Teutobochus, showcasing his strategic military prowess and fearless determination.
The detailed engraving captures the tension and drama of this historical event, with Marius standing tall and resolute as he overpowers his formidable opponent. The expressions on their faces convey a mix of defiance and resignation, highlighting the clash of civilizations and power dynamics at play during this tumultuous time in ancient history.
